Overview

Located in the southern part of the coastal city of Virginia Beach, Sandbridge North is a large beach with light brown sand.  This beach is the northern part of a larger beach named Sandbridge Beach.

Amenities

Sandbridge North has lifeguards between 9:30 am to 6 pm from Labor Day to Memorial Day most of the lifeguards at Sandbridge North are located at 209 Sandbridge Road.  In addition to lifeguards, Sandbridge North also has a few other amenities including changing areas, showers, and restrooms – please note that most of these amenities are located near 2549 Sandfiddler Road.  Dogs on leash are allowed on Sandbridge North before 10 am and after 6 pm between the Friday before Memorial Day and the Labor Day weekend.  Dogs on leash are allowed on Sandbridge North at any time for the rest of the year.

Activities

Sandbridge North offers many fun activities including sunbathing, beachcombing, wildlife watching, fishing, hiking, swimming, surfing, skimboarding, paddleboarding, windsurfing, kitesurfing, parasailing, jet-skiing, wakeboarding, snorkeling, scuba diving, surf-skiing, wildlife watching, kayaking, and canoeing.

Sandbridge North is ideal for surfers because the water here offers good surfing waves throughout the year.  If you are planning to swim, surf, kayak, snorkel, scuba dive, canoe, or paddleboard near Sandbridge North, we recommend being careful because the water here can have unpredictable rip currents and dangerous waves.  If you are planning to launch your kayak, canoe, surf-ski, or any other boat  from Sandbridge North, please visit the city of Virginia Beach’s website for more information on the local seasonal boat launching and landing restrictions.  If you like birdwatching, you can see many kinds of birds on Sandbridge North including gulls, pigeons, ospreys, and sanderlings.

Sandbridge North is ideal for visitors looking for a quieter beach experience because this beach sees fewer visitors as compared to other Virginia Beach beaches.

Disability

Sandbridge North has multiple wheelchair friendly walkways for visitors with disabilities.  These walkways are mostly located near 2549 Sandfiddler Road.  In addition, you can also contact a private company named Beach Power Mobility for renting beach wheelchairs at (757) 255-8439.

Parking

Getting to Sandbridge North is easy this beach is located along Sandfiddler Road and it is easily accessible from Interstate 64. 

There is a paid parking lot near Sandbridge North at 2549 Sandfiddler Road and there is another paid parking lot for this beach near 209 Sandbridge Road.  These lots usually charge a $5 per day fee for non-local visitors between May 1 and Labor Day.

Attractions

There are many attractions near Sandbridge North within a 25-minute drive.  Back Bay National Wildlife Refuge is a wildlife refuge that has a beach named Back Bay National Wildlife Refuge Beach and it has many kinds of habitats including woodlands, scrubs, sand dunes, and wetlands this refuge also has a visitor center and it also offers many fun activities including hiking, biking, wildlife watching, kayaking, canoeing, and fishing.  Adventureworks is a zipline park that offers fun and thrilling ziplining sessions over Virginia Beach’s coastal wetlands.  Hunt Club Farm is a farm and education center that has many fun things to do and explore including a petting farm with domestic animals, an aviary, a treehouses-based playground, and fun pony rides.  Hunt Club Farm also offers fun events throughout the year including an Easter Egg Hunt, Halloween celebrations, and a harvest festival.   

Red Wing Park is a 97-acre recreational park that offers many amenities including restrooms, grassy recreational areas, vending machines, picnic areas with grills, two playgrounds, racquetball courts, tennis courts, a basketball court, and volleyball court.  This park also has multiple gardens and it also hosts the annual Cherry Blossom Festival.  If you are looking for another attraction near Sandbridge North, Ocean Breeze Waterpark offers a variety of fun and exciting water-based rides.  In addition, this park is also locally famous for having an interesting 50-feet gorilla statue named Hugh Mongous.
